Peanuts by Charles Schulz for May 25, 1963
Transcript:
Schroeder wears his catcher's uniform and walks to Charlie Brown standing on the pitcher's mound.<BR><BR> Schroeder asks, "Do you think Beethoven would have liked me?" Charlie Brown replies, "Why, yes . . . I think so . . . I think he would have liked you very much . . ."<BR><BR> Schroeder walks away.<BR><BR> Charlie Brown says, "A good manager has to be quite tactful sometimes."<BR><BR>
